Lots of turbo's use water cooling.
Reason the outlet points to the front is to make it simpler to set the unit up and easier to get rid of the exhaust gas (although it would still be "interesting"). There's a lot more plumbing needed if you put the turbo under the original exhaust - you might even have to run the pipe through the cab.
Basically there's two systems, one is set up like this drawing through the carb, the other blows through the carb or uses fuel injection - for this type application, the draw system is better as our carbs aren't designed to operate under that sort of pressure.
It can't push the air backwards as it's a directional pump.
